Description

Nestled in a quaint and peaceful neighborhood of Placentia, this 3-bedroom, 2-bathroom one-of-a-kind ranch-style home offers classic charm and modern comfort in the heart of Orange County. Designed with a traditional layout typical of its era, the home features an oversized primary bedroom (approx. 25 x 14 = 350 sq. ft., buyer to verify) and two spacious additional bedrooms (approximately 16 x 12 = 192 sq. ft. and 12 x 10 = 120 sq. ft., buyer to verify). Adjoining the master bedroom is an additional room that can be used as an office, arts and crafts room, or large walk-in closet. A serene atrium with a koi pond, lush landscaping, palm trees, and tropical plants welcomes you at the entrance. Beyond the atrium, the front door opens to a spacious foyer and living room with a fireplace, creating an inviting first impression. Adjacent to this space is a cozy family room / TV room with a fireplace and built-in custom bookcase, seamlessly connecting to the bright, well-lit kitchen. The kitchen boasts a greenhouse window, ample natural light, and an informal dining/breakfast area. A large pantry, enclosed by a door, connects the foyer and kitchen, offering generous storage space. The backyard embraces a Southwestern aesthetic, reminiscent of New Mexico outdoor living. It is perfect for entertaining, featuring a built-in BBQ island and fire pit, refrigerator setup, potting bench, and a comfortable patio area. Adjacent to the elevated rock garden, you'll find an area for relaxing and sunbathing, making it a truly private retreat. The home offers a blend of character, function, and charm, making it an excellent opportunity in a sought-after community with a highly desirable school district (buyer to verify).
